Description
VIB is a world-class life science research institute in Flanders, Belgium, currently encompassing more than 1800 scientists over 5 universities. VIB has a long-standing and successful history of translating scientific breakthroughs into impactful societal innovations and new innovative biotech companies.
The current position is within the VIB Discovery Sciences (VIB DS) unit, a translational research team of around 20 scientists and technicians, with a strong industry background, focusing on validation and translation of VIB scientific breakthroughs into drug discovery, and agro product, diagnostics, and biomarker projects.
